If you are ready to start your career in education, our entry-level Certificate III in Education Support will equip you with the skills to support children with different development issues in a safe and supportive classroom environment.

You will learn how to assist teachers to deliver planned education programs, while supporting the development of students’ literacy, numeracy and communication skills.

You will also learn how to work alongside teachers to create a positive and effective learning environment, applying a range of principles and processes to facilitate student learning.

Plus, you won’t just learn the how-to:

you will also put your new knowledge into practice in real school settings.

Once you finish your studies, you will be qualified to work across diverse private and public education settings as a teacher’s aide, education assistant or education officer.

With the Australian Government's projection of 50,000 teacher’s aide job openings over the next five years, your new skills will be in demand.

Structure

The course content below provides all possible units related to the course. If the course has various streams, the units you are required to study will depend on your chosen stream.

WORK WITH DIVERSE PEOPLE CHCDIV001

PROMOTE ABORIGINAL AND/OR TORRES STRAIT ISLANDER CULTURAL SAFETY CHCDIV002

SUPPORT BEHAVIOUR OF CHILDREN AND YOUNG PEOPLE CHCECE006

COMPLY WITH LEGISLATIVE, POLICY AND INDUSTRIAL REQUIREMENTS IN THE EDUCATION ENVIRONMENT CHCEDS001

ASSIST IN IMPLEMENTATION OF PLANNED EDUCATIONAL PROGRAMS CHCEDS002

CONTRIBUTE TO STUDENT EDUCATION IN ALL DEVELOPMENTAL DOMAINS CHCEDS003

CONTRIBUTE TO ORGANISATION AND MANAGEMENT OF CLASSROOM OR CENTRE CHCEDS004

SUPPORT THE DEVELOPMENT OF LITERACY AND ORAL LANGUAGE SKILLS CHCEDS005

SUPPORT THE DEVELOPMENT OF NUMERACY SKILLS CHCEDS006

WORK EFFECTIVELY WITH STUDENTS AND COLLEAGUES CHCEDS007

CONTRIBUTE TO THE HEALTH AND SAFETY OF STUDENTS CHCEDS017

SUPPORT STUDENTS WITH ADDITIONAL NEEDS IN THE CLASSROOM ENVIRONMENT CHCEDS018

SUPERVISE STUDENTS OUTSIDE THE CLASSROOM CHCEDS023

FACILITATE LEARNING FOR STUDENTS WITH DISABILITIES CHCEDS025

IDENTIFY AND RESPOND TO CHILDREN AND YOUNG PEOPLE AT RISK CHCPRT001

PROVIDE FIRST AID HLTAID003

PARTICIPATE IN WORKPLACE HEALTH AND SAFETY HLTWHS001

Entry requirements

Entry requirements (year 12)

There are no formal entry requirements for this course.

Entry requirements (non year 12)

There are no formal entry requirements for this course.

Extra Requirements

Applicants must have successfully obtained a Working with Children Check (WWCC) prior to undertaking their first work placement or any work based experiences.
